Cultural Context

Chicharrones are a popular snack in Mexico, often enjoyed on their own or as a topping for various dishes. They are made from pork skin that is fried until crispy, creating a crunchy texture. This dish has roots in traditional Mexican cuisine and is often associated with celebrations and gatherings. Chicharrones can also be found in other Latin American countries, each with its own variations and preparation methods.

1

Start by gathering 15-17 cueritos (pork rinds).

2

Dice the cabbage thickly.

3

Chop the avocado, tomato, cucumber, and jicama into pieces.

4

Wash all the vegetables thoroughly to remove any contaminants.

5

In a large pot, heat oil to prepare for frying the cueritos.

6

Once the oil is hot, add the cueritos to fry until they are crispy.

7

Remove the fried cueritos and drain them on paper towels to absorb excess oil.

8

Assemble the dish by layering the diced vegetables and fried cueritos together.

9

Top with a generous amount of sour cream before serving.
